I tried out for a soccer team tonight and holy f**k is my heart ever in bad shape. I do little to no cardio these days. So I'm wondering what the best regime is for building up cardiovascular stamina is in a soccer playing environment.

Is your heart like every other muscle where you can't train it too often? Or how exactly does it work. Ive never done cardio on a regular basis before :( so I don't have the slightest clue as to what I'm talking about. My buddy mentioned something like one high intensity cardio workout, then two low intensity cardio workouts per week for stamina.

Any opinions?

perform sprints (HIIT) and longer duration intervals that simulate game time situations....run for 60sec/rest 30sec.....going for a run is a great way to loose power and cause a shift of fiber characteristics. Doing sprints will increase you endurance all the same as well as be specific to your given sport.

ST240 said:
So you're saying jog for a bit, then sprint like hell, slow down to a jog again, then sprint like hell again?

Also what did you mean by the shift of fiber characteristics?


15-30 sec all out sprint
30-60 sec rst interval

You can also do longer intervals like 60sec sprint, 60-90sec rest (but the intensity isn't as great on those).

Doing them on a grass field and using distance (40yrd sprint, 50 etc..) would be the most specific for you. Also, you could run suicides to really work on power-endurance and LA training.



What I mean by fiber characteristics is that, in simple terms, you have type I (endurance) and type II (strengh/power) fibers. If you do high amounts of aerobic endurance your type II fibers will take on characteristics that are more displayed by the type I fibers, leading to a lose of power/strength.
 
Go to a footbal field and to HIIT sprints like P explained, but in the form of ladders. Like 10 10yrd dashes, 5 20yrd dashes, 2 50yrds and 1 100yrd.
